Output ab9ec9de7c54f51524e26a357077d3f9bc4d173f23a2d1f57ec23002bb48edd5:7

value
2964984
script pubkey
OP_0 OP_PUSHBYTES_20 3da93c645824b609ce5aea7dc7dce1477360198f
address
bc1q8k5ncezcyjmqnnj6af7u0h8pgaekqxv08l297q
transaction
ab9ec9de7c54f51524e26a357077d3f9bc4d173f23a2d1f57ec23002bb48edd5
confirmations
288673
spent
true